## Releases

Version 3.4 of Pixvault fixes the long-standing memory leak in the image cache, where evicted thumbnails retained decoded bitmaps via a stale listener. If you are on call and see heap growth on cache-heavy hosts, confirm they are running 3.4 or later before escalating. Release artifacts are built by the Ferndale pipeline and must be signed before distribution; unsigned builds will not pass the fleet's admission check. The key used to sign release artifacts is the following.

rollout seal: bky13_vnS9fU3GeR31d

14:22 — Marit from the Oakhollow team confirmed the report builder in Fennelwick regressed to an unstable sort after the comparator refactor. Rows with equal group keys were reordered nondeterministically, which masked an audit diff and briefly hid a permissions anomaly. We reverted to the stable merge path, re-ran the affected exports, and validated ordering against the golden set. The fix shipped in the candidate identified by the trace token below.

session token of kajop-yahog = htk9_f2a6c0eaf

Handover Note — Director Transition

Vela, here's where things stand on the Greymarsh office closure. The site houses nine staff; seven have accepted relocation to Corvid Point, two are in severance discussions with HR. The lease ends in five months, and Facilities has a buyer interested in the fit-out. Budget impact is modest — roughly a 6% reduction in regional overhead once complete. Comms to local clients are drafted but unsent. The board should see the timeline next week. Context on the wider plan sits in the note below.

management briefing: Only 33 of the 205 pilot accounts renewed Kasath, so a churn review is set for October 17. Weniusek Logistics is in early talks to buy Holethax Freight for about $345.6 million.

Q: How do I register a validator plugin with Siftbridge?
A: Implement the Validator interface from the plugin SDK, declare your ruleset in the manifest, and publish to the partner registry. Siftbridge loads plugins in isolated workers; keep validation pure and stateless. Breaking manifest changes require a major version bump. To access the signing sandbox where plugins are verified before listing, use the recovery passphrase below.

recovery phrase for yajof-bagap: oliwyn-ulaael